Thanks to 2 good friends of mine I am now the proud owner of an Audi 80 Competition.
Originally only 2.500 were built as it is an homologation model for the DTM edition below.

Power of this car has been decreased to 140 BHP, from a 2 liter 16 valve. A fairly big margin for power increase thus is available.
The steering is simply amazing: the way you can point the nose into the bends and stick to your line is magnificent. Overall of the suspension is remarkably positive: body-roll is almost non-existent, whilst it is still comfortable enough when driving on rough terrain.

In fact it was a German ADAC STW and Italian Superturismo touringcar "not" DTM.

http://www.pirro.com/images/0056/94.italian-2-2.jpg (http://www.rs6.com/forum/)
In those day's the DTM was named in ITC without Audi taking part.

btw, if that car of yours is complete there must be 2 extention for the rearspoiler and a front splitter in the boot.
